Best time to visit Lhasa
Lhasa enjoys a unique high-altitude climate, characterised by cool, dry summers and chilly winters. From May to October, daytime temperatures range from 15°C to 25°C, making it the peak season for visitors. June and September are particularly delightful, as the skies are often clear, providing bre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ains. In contrast, winter months can dip below 0°C at night, creating a stark but beautiful landscape. Each season offers its own charm, so choose a time that resonates with your travel goals.
